A film within a film? An actual life veiled under the pretense of fiction? A middle-age crisis? Canet’s deeply self-deprecating and enjoyable comedy turns the camera on himself, with terrifically fun (and somewhat psychoanalytic) results.
Synopsis
For the 43-year-old Guillaume Canet, life doesn't get any better. He has a job he loves, a happy family and he’s famous. But during the shoot of his new film, his young co-star informs him that he is not considered cool by the new generation. Everything collapses; his quiet private life with Marion Cotillard, his horses and their country house are neither interesting nor sexy. Guillaume realizes he has to take drastic measures to transform his image; but his loved ones disapprove of his choices.
